8 dnl This is the LLVM configuration script. It is processed by the autoconf
9 dnl program to produce a script named configure. This script contains the
10 dnl configuration checks that LLVM needs in order to support multiple platforms.
11 dnl This file is composed of 10 sections per the recommended organization of
12 dnl autoconf input defined in the autoconf documentation. As this file evolves,
13 dnl please keep the various types of checks within their sections. The sections
16 dnl SECTION 1: Initialization & Setup
17 dnl SECTION 2: Architecture, target, and host checks
18 dnl SECTION 3: Command line arguments for the configure script.
19 dnl SECTION 4: Check for programs we need and that they are the right version
20 dnl SECTION 5: Check for libraries
21 dnl SECTION 6: Check for header files
22 dnl SECTION 7: Check for types and structures
23 dnl SECTION 8: Check for specific functions needed
24 dnl SECTION 9: Additional checks, variables, etc.
25 dnl SECTION 10: Specify the output files and generate it
